It’s no wonder the dictionary is so full today

letters seem to have tip-toed in without a sound

chorus of approval from teachers

as characters wrangle their way in

like dark knights entering the castle crescent

as you write, the letters appear like ghosts

but read them out wrong – in class – you are toast.

Chaos ensues as night follows day

and you’re stuck in spelling class – while others are at play,
